LERMON ABRAMS, age 70 of Connersville passed away on Wednesday September 17, 2014 at his residence.

Born on March 20, 1944 in McKee Kentucky, he is the son of the late Ruffie and Bertha Day Abrams. Lermon had worked at the former D & M for over 24 years and also worked 13 years at Bunzendal. He enjoyed watching TV, especially the History Channel.

He is survived by his son, Lermon Eddie Abrams and wife Paula of Connersville; three brothers, Jon Wayne Abrams and wife Melody of Laurel, Lemuel Abrams of Laurel and Jerry Abrams and wife Letta of Laurel; four sisters, Lutisha Jackson of Connersville; Phyllis Wells and husband James of Arizona; Martha Wicker and husband Stephen of Connersville and Laverne French and husband Bill of Laurel; two grandchildren; as well as many nieces and nephews.

Besides his parents, he is preceded in death by a sister, Marie Fields and three brothers, Lonnie Abrams, Sr., Herschel Abrams and Herbert Abrams.

Private services will be held at the convenience of the family. Urban Winkler Funeral Home is assisting the family with the arrangements.
